XO, Kitty season 3 gave fans an update on Lara Jean Song-Covey and Peter Kavinsky’s relationship status.

Their contractual relationship in the To All the Boys films developed into a genuine romance by the final installment. 

In the spin-off’s second season, Peter made a surprise visit to Seoul, confirming he and Lara Jean were still together despite their long-distance relationship.

In season 3, Lana Condor returns as Lara Jean, but this time, she brings bad news for fans. Lara Jean shares that her relationship with Peter is going through a rough patch, and here’s what the spin-off reveals about their status.

At the end of the To All the Boys trilogy, Lara Jean and Peter decided to pursue a long-distance relationship. While Peter went to Stanford, Lara Jean attended NYU, but the couple remained together.

In the third season, Katherine “Kitty” Song-Covey visits her sister in New York City, where Lara Jean admits she and Peter are having trouble. Peter is working in California while Lara Jean is pursuing her publishing career in New York.

It is implied that she and Peter are on different life trajectories and are headed for a breakup.

However, in episode 6, Lara Jean visits Kitty in Seoul and is inspired to give their long-distance relationship another chance.

During her call with Kitty in the season 3 finale, Lara Jean reveals that she and Peter are back together. She admits that they have decided to work things out, but does not dive into the specifics. 

Despite the challenges, the fan-favorite couple finds their way back to each other, just as Kitty predicted earlier in the season.

Does Noah Centineo return in XO, Kitty season 3?

XO, Kitty Season 3: Did Lara Jean And Peter Break Up?

Image credits: Alberto E. Rodriguez/Getty Images

Noah Centineo reprised his role as Peter Kavinsky in the show’s second season, and his character is name-dropped several times in season 3. However, Centineo does not appear in the third installment, and most of his relationship issues with Lara Jean take place off-screen. 

In an interview with Variety, showrunner Valentina Garza was asked whether a cameo from Centineo was considered for the third installment. 

Garza said she wanted to focus on Lara Jean’s return, allowing her and Kitty to grow together. As a result, Centineo’s return wasn’t likely a part of the plan for season 3.

Despite this, his character’s presence is felt constantly, especially during Lara Jean and Kitty’s conversations. 

In one scene, Kitty uses a pen to write her senior year bucket list. It is the same pen Peter bought for Lara Jean during his trip to Seoul in season 2. 

The song “About Love” from Welsh singer Marina, which bookended Peter and Lara Jean’s romance in the third film, is also heard in the season 3 finale.

Showrunner explains Lara Jean and Peter’s rough patch

In the same interview, Garza also shared that she had discussed Lara Jean and Peter’s rough patch with creator Jenny Han. 

“I definitely consulted with Jenny Han about talking about this couple and making sure that she was happy with what was going on there,” she said. 

The showrunner hinted that Lara Jean and Peter’s separation was never meant to be permanent. Instead, she viewed their rough patch as an opportunity for Kitty and Lara Jean “to really lean on each other.”

“This season, for Kitty, was so much about personal growth, and Lara Jean is having her own growth journey off-screen,” Garza added.

Ultimately, both sisters get their happy ending, as Kitty and Min Ho also cement their relationship in the season 3 finale.
